Richard Hayes Phillips, Ph.D. talks about fraud in Lucas County, Ohio.


"It is my professional opinion that the election in Lucas County was rigged, most
likely by altering the vote totals in each ward by a percentage chosen for that
ward, plus or minus, based upon voting patterns in past elections. The optical
scanners used in Lucas County were not precinct-based. They were of the central
count variety. The results could have been altered without anybody at the
precinct level knowing about it. If turnout had been equal in Toledo and the
suburbs, Kerry’s plurality in Lucas County would have been considerably larger.
There is an old adage that says elections are stolen at the precinct level.
This election was rigged at the ward and county levels."
